About Assisted LivingAssisted living facilities offer housing and care for active seniors who may need support with activities of daily living, like bathing, dressing, and medication management.Complete guide to assisted livingBest of 2025 Assisted Living Winners
About Memory CareMemory care facilities provide housing, care, and therapies for seniors who have Alzheimer’s disease or other forms of dementia in an environment designed to reduce confusion and prevent wandering. Complete guide to memory careBest of 2025 Memory Care Winners
About Independent LivingIndependent living facilities offer convenient, hassle-free living in a social environment for seniors who are active, healthy, and able to live on their own.Complete guide to independent livingBest of 2025 Independent Living Winners
About Senior LivingSenior living is a term used to describe various housing and care options for older adults from maintenance-free, 55+ facilities for active seniors, to secure, fully staffed facilities for seniors with Alzheimer's or dementia. Complete guide to senior livingFind senior living facilities near you
About Nursing HomesNursing homes provide short-and long-term care for seniors who have physical or mental health conditions that require 24-hour nursing and personal care.Complete guide to Nursing Homes
About Senior ApartmentsSenior apartments offer accessible, no-frills living for seniors who are generally active, healthy, and able to live on their own.Complete guide to Senior Apartments
About Care HomesResidential care homes are shared neighborhood homes for seniors who need a live-in caregiver to assist with activities of daily living, like dressing and bathing.Complete guide to care homes

Cost of memory care in Bedington, WV

The average cost of senior living in Bedington is $5,803 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Carpendale, WV with an average of $3,858 per month.

Senior living costs in Bedington vs. state and national costs

Cost comparison table showing community type cost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column communityType: Community type
Column destination: Bedington, WV
Column state: West Virginia
Column national: U.S.
Community typeBedington, WVWest VirginiaU.S.
Memory Care$5,803/mo$4,060/mo$4,794/mo
Assisted Living$5,597/mo$4,053/mo$4,558/mo
Independent Living$4,673/mo$3,890/mo$4,016/mo

State regulations for memory care in Bedington

Safety is a primary concern when seniors and their families look for memory care. Each state has its own laws and inspection processes to help ensure seniors reside in a safe environment and receive quality care. Learning about West Virginia memory care regulations will help you understand how memory care communities in Bedington protect seniors.
